Within My Soul

I once was full, I once was whole.
I used to feel within my soul.
Now I'm all dead inside.
I just wanna run, run and hide.

I used to feel, feel so alive.
Now my soul, my soul has died.
I used to laugh, smile, and play.
Now I’m miserable everyday.

I used to feel within my heart.
Now it’s beaten, torn, and scarred.
My heart of gold, it’s running cold.
Now it’s buried with my soul.

I used to feel within my soul.
Now all I am is dead and cold.
